940 heater control panel....
Yeah, the bulb(s?) has gone.
It hasn't got aircon. Thing is - how do I get the damned panel off? I,ve removed the four screws but there's 2 metal lugs in the way. It seems unlikely that the lugs were meant to bent back so can someone please advise me? Ta muchly. |

Unfortunately that nice Mr Haynes doesn't tell you! Are you sure that you need to get the panel off? You may find that by removing the side panel between the dash and the floor you can get you hand in to the bulb holder. They usually twist out! Bulb is probably cap less but not sure.

Once the dashboard surround is off, pull the knobs out and then slide the front plate off the spindles. The bulb is behind.

take the stereo out, and then the plastic box the stereo sits it. Finally remove the metal bracket that bolts to the sides and holds the ECC unit in place
